Thousands of Three Lions fans stunned after England draw with Slovenia

Three Lions fans across the country have been left shocked after Gareth Southgate's England fell to a disappointing 0-0 draw with Slovenia.

Southgate's men appeared to be off to a flyer after Bukayo Saka scored from Phil Foden's cross in the first half, however it was disallowed for offside.

Many supporters watched for the duration of the match with their hands on their heads as England failed to threaten, with one fan even falling asleep inside the stadium.

After the full-time whistle, fans could even be seen appearing to throw empty cups at the England manager as he went to clap the travelling supporters.

People across social media joked how they felt sorry for the fans in Boxpark who most likely 'launched their £8.50 pints in the air' after Saka scored.

Earlier today, thousands of people across the country ditched work early to find a TV in preparation for this evening's 8pm kickoff.

But while many have soaked up today's sun, with some pictured on Bournemouth beach adorning England flags, nerves seem to be settling in with kick-off soon approaching.

Site manager Stuart Cox, 50, from Frant, East Sussex, was in equally buyout mood.

Having just come back from Frankfurt, where England played Denmark, he told MailOnline: 'I think it's going to be 3-0 to England, I think tonight will be more comfortable than the other games, especially as we're already through.

'There's no east game in international football but we should be beating a nation of two or three million.

'There's been a negative vibe around England after the game against Denmark. But if we were that bad we'd have lost. Simple as that.

'We didn't, we drew against a side that pushed us all the way during the last Euros semi-final.

'Southgate won't take the buffers off but I'd like to see some changes such as Bellingham moved back next to Rice, Foden in the middle and Gallagher out on the left.'

Sunderland fan Stephen McManus, 57, from Crowborough said: 'England are criticised by people with too high expectations.

'I think we need to move the ball quicker through the ranks, I think that's helped by Connor Gallagher starting and that style suits Phil Foden better.

'The important thing is that we've gotten out of the group - and it doesn't matter how ugly we do it.

'I'd rather England play their best game in a one-on-one knock-out game.

'We've got the players to go far and the manager who has got us to a World Cup semi-final and a Euros final. People still think fondly of Sir Bobby Robson - why not Southgate?

'No team has stamped their authority on the tournament yet. Germany had a good first game against an over excited Scotland, the Netherlands have just been beaten, France haven't won all their games and Spain, though they have all nine-points, are a team in transition.

'There was a question mark over our defence coming into this tournament but so far we've only conceded once - to a wonderful strike that not many keepers would have saved. The defence I think has been quite solid.

'I look to the World Cup winning Italy team of 2006 who scraped through their group and saved their best game for the semi-final to beat Germany on home soil.

'Sometimes you need to build up steam to get going.'
